About (E)-3-[1-[2-(4-fluorophenyl)ethyl-(2-hydroxyethyl)amino]-2,3-dihydro-1H-inden-5-yl]-N-hydroxyprop-2-enamide

(E)-3-[1-[2-(4-fluorophenyl)ethyl-(2-hydroxyethyl)amino]-2,3-dihydro-1H-inden-5-yl]-N-hydroxyprop-2-enamide (PubChem CID 58614328) has the molecular formula C22H25FN2O3 and a molecular weight of 384.45 g/mol. Its IUPAC name is (E)-3-[1-[2-(4-fluorophenyl)ethyl-(2-hydroxyethyl)amino]-2,3-dihydro-1H-inden-5-yl]-N-hydroxyprop-2-enamide.
